Music in the Mountains Concert Series: Klezmerkaba
Catalina State Park
August 1, 2026 6 p.m.
Enjoy traditional Eastern European klezmer music with a view of the mountains! Please bring a chair and feel free to bring a picnic and drinks (no glass, please). All concerts are included with park admission. Follow signs for "Trailhead" and meet at the Trailhead Stage located 1.5-miles north of the Ranger Station on the main park road.

Saturdays, July 4 - September 26
Monsoon Magic
Did you know Arizona actually has five seasons? Monsoon Magic is an interactive nature exhibit where you’ll learn about the wildlife and meteorology of the southwest’s rainy season.
